Listed by OBrien Real Estate CranbourneFound nestled on approximately 400m2, this four bedroom family favorite boasts a low maintenance lifestyle with all amenities at your fingertips. Situated in Parks Edge in Cranbourne East in a family friendly & quiet location, the home oozes character and practical living at its best and will surely be fantastic first home or tidy investment property to add to the portfolio.
A summary of features include:
- An elegant master suite including double built in robes and an en-suite with double vanity and oversized shower.
- Three more stunning bedrooms all with BIR's.
- Impressive and well equipped kitchen with 900mm gas oven, stone benches, dishwasher, walk in pantry and breakfast bar.
- Plenty of flexible living space - a separate formal lounge plus an open plan living area at the rear.
- Undercover decked alfresco with timber feature wall and caf blinds perfect for those who entertain.
- A large backyard with plenty of room for the kids.
- Double garage with internal access.
- EXTRAS INCLUDE: ducted heating, split system cooling, a decked portico entrance, landscaped gardens, downlights throughout plus LOADS more.
All this is found close to several schools including Cranbourne East primary and Secondary schools, shopping complexes such as Shopping on Clyde and on the doorstep of all facilities Cranbourne and Berwick have to offer. Casey fields recreationally facility is also conveniently located at the end of the street never be late to your kids footy training again!
